GEF Council definition

GEF Council means the Council of the GEF as defined in paragraphs 15 to 20 of the Instrument for the Establishment of the Restructured Global Environment Facility;
GEF Council means the council of the GEF;
GEF Council means the Council of the Global Environmental Facility referred to in Article 11 of the 1994 Instrument for the Establishment of the Restructured Global Environmental Facility, or any successor thereto
